Which of the following regions is home to a temperate rainforest?
A. Siberia
B. Pacific Northwest of North America
C. Amazon Basin
D. Sahara Desert
Answer: Option B
Solution (By JKExamLibrary)
The Pacific Northwest of North America, including the Olympic Peninsula and coastal British Columbia, is home to temperate rainforests, receiving heavy rainfall from Pacific Ocean moisture.
